Output 13d83e0cc514cadf34036a26374e95cfdaf2b4a9ca839a0bb7d0b234140c0909:18

value
341244
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59ca5cd33e3ddcd6bb88034ab069fe36812eefb6 OP_EQUAL
address
39snV1uiYmo66CLUQzaTSSqdEsC1HXKu4d
transaction
13d83e0cc514cadf34036a26374e95cfdaf2b4a9ca839a0bb7d0b234140c0909
spent
true